445 Matches for Betty Howell

Betty J. Howell

Memphis, TN

Betty Howell lives in Memphis, Tennessee.


Betty Howell

Pulaski, TN

Betty Howell lives in Pulaski, TN.


Betty P. Howell Age 60

Sevierville, TN | Marietta, GA

Betty Howell lives in Sevierville, Tennessee. Betty has also lived in Marietta, Georgia.


Betty Howell

Memphis, TN

Betty Howell lives in Memphis, TN.


Public Records & Background Search

Arrest Records & Driving Infractions

Phonebook

Email Addresses

Contact Information & Address History

Wikipedia

Web Search

People also ask

Found in regions:
    Found in cities:
      Scroll